The Olympus 35 LE was a rangefinder launched in 1965. It featured the world's first programmable electronic shutter with a flashmatic function. The 1/15-1/500s programmable EE electronic shutter was controlled by a CdS light sensor through some transistor electronics. Operation was as simple as setting the distance and pushing the shutter button.
